The Benefits of Using Multiple Grade Oil

When you look at a bottle of motor oil, you may notice that it comes with a label such as 5W-30 or 10W-30. The 5W indicates the viscosity of the oil when it is cold while the number 30 indicates the viscosity when the oil is warm. When driving a vehicle, it is important to have oils that have multiple viscosity levels.
